Kettering Alter vs. Kettering Fairmont
Game One
The Backyard Brawl
August 22, 2008

The Mighty Alter Knights opened the season once again with their cross-town rivals, the Firebirds of Kettering Fairmont. It has become a traditional community event with literally 10,000 people attending the game. Earlier in the week, the second annual Alter/Fairmont pep rally was held at the Fraze Pavillion.

Though not showing perfection, the Knights were prepared for the game.
Fairmont was it's own worst enemy (again!), turning the ball over at crucial times.
On two occasions Fairmont fumbled the ball and Alter capitalized with TDs.

One of the fumble recoveries was by Matt Enouen which is this week's
ohiosportsline.net Play of the Game

This 2008 defense may bend, but if D-1 Fairmont is any test,
IT WILL NOT BREAK!
With 3 fumble recoveries and 2 INTs, Tommy's Guns showed that the
Alter D is for real. Fairmont did not score until the reserve Knights were in.

The Alter offense was well prepared. Cody Taulbee had a couple big gains and
a TD. Justin Hall... coming back from his injury last year, looked to be in typical
smash-mouth form again. Chris Borland was outstanding in scoring 3 TDs and netting over 100 yards. QB Austin Boucher ran the offense with precision and called himself to carry the ball at the right times. He had a gutsy (somewhat sloppy) pitch to Borland down field that netted additional yards, a bold blast up the middle that got the Knights out of deep in their territory, and had a HUGE run down to the Fairmont 1-yard line that the film shows he indeed stretched the ball over the goal line, though the zebra said he stepped out of bounds.

The Alter Knights Crush Fairmont
Final Score
Alter 39
Fairmont 7
